What's the stability & growth outlook for VeraAI Technologies, Inc.?
Strengths in innovation and a future‑oriented AI strategy are accompanied by indicators of limited capital, small scale, and a challenging competitive landscape. Together, these dynamics suggest early momentum with plausible differentiation but not yet the stability or market position typical of category leaders.
Key Insight for Candidates
Defining tradeoff: big, AI-first vision versus a tiny, bootstrapped, pilot-stage footprint in a K&B market dominated by incumbents. Growth hinges on converting pilots and securing funding, so stability is modest and timelines uncertain. Expect equity-heavy compensation and hands-on company-building in exchange for upside if traction materializes.Evidence in Action
- Milestone-Linked Compensation Policy — Documented organizational patterns set the Founding AI Engineer role at 3–6 months equity-only compensation until funding or ~$1M ARR. This aligns pay with milestone achievement, enforces runway transparency, and attracts ownership-minded builders comfortable with early-stage risk and upside.
- Pilot-Driven GTM Cadence — Documented organizational patterns emphasize an 8‑Week Pilot Program feeding a Q1 2026 launch target. This establishes a predictable build‑measure‑learn rhythm, prioritizes pilot-to-paid conversion, and gives teams clear growth checkpoints to plan sprints, demos, and resource allocation.
Positive Themes About VeraAI Technologies, Inc.
-
Innovation-Driven Growth: Messaging centers on an AI-powered workflow compression “45‑to‑1” decision system for kitchen and bath remodelers, positioning a vertical AI wedge that can sit upstream of CAD/PM tools. Feedback suggests this deterministic, catalog-aware approach provides a plausible path to differentiation in a mature ecosystem.
-
Future-Ready Strategy: The company frames a one‑consultation path to validated layouts, BOMs, and quotes and is actively running pilots and ecosystem outreach. This aligns with rising industry interest in AI‑assisted visualization, estimating, and takeoffs noted across 2025–2026.
-
Strong Hiring & Retention: Hiring activity includes a recent “Founding AI Engineer” role and ongoing LinkedIn updates, indicating active team buildout and execution. Even at small scale, targeted technical hiring signals forward motion rather than dormancy.
Considerations About VeraAI Technologies, Inc.
-
Weak Market Position & Pricing Challenges: VeraAI is described as an early-stage entrant in a crowded, mature remodel/design ecosystem dominated by incumbents like Cyncly/2020, Chief Architect, ProKitchen, Buildertrend, and Houzz Pro. Entrenched catalogs, switching costs, and incumbent breadth make near‑term displacement difficult and lengthen sales cycles.
-
Weak Capital Position: The AI Engineer post specifies equity‑only compensation for the first months and references a bootstrapped status pending funding or revenue milestones. Very small team indicators across public profiles reinforce a pre‑scale resource posture.
-
Stagnant Revenue: Multiple notes highlight a pilot‑heavy or pre‑scale phase with limited independent evidence of paying customers or broad commercial rollouts. Although some listings label the company as generating revenue, public proof of scaled adoption remains scarce.
